Models
by Chalk Horse
Location: Chalk Horse
Artist(s): David THOMSON
Date: 2 Sep - 18 Sep 2010

David Thomson is the 2010 winner of both the Qantas Foundation Encouragement of Australian Contemporary Art Award and the Artflight Grant from the Western Australian Department of Culture and the Arts. His show 'Models' in the Project Space is about giving a seriously spooky sense of humour to mundane daily objects often already imbued with their own sense of kitsch; One example is a small dog figurine of ghastly ceramic and chipped paintwork meticulously wrapped in string as if kidnapped from a home out the back of Bourke and recontextualised/imprisoned in a new strange urban theatre of the uncanny. Yet his beady weird eyes are so captivatingly gleeful its just plain eerie.

Another work sexualises a plinth with pantyhose worn around its figurative head in an ouvre of the bizarre we have come to associate with Dada but also activating the strange sexual labyrinths of the human mind evoking Bataillian awkwardness of pubescent sexuality and the objectification of desire.
